The Octavius is Yalumba's flagship Shiraz and it takes its name from its barrels. An octave is a cask an eighth the size of a standard barrel, handcrafted on site at Yalumba's own cooperage, and the small format gives the wine unusually intense contact with oak. Maturation is in a mix of new and older barriques, hogsheads and octaves.
Fruit comes from Barossa vineyards including plantings that trace back to 1854, among the oldest Shiraz vines anywhere in the world. Yalumba draws on several sites to combine the freshness of Eden Valley with the depth of Barossa Valley.
The style is deep red with purple hues, alluring on the nose with dark red cherries, red liquorice and raspberry, and generous, cool and rich on the palate.
